Restrained, pure and strikingly spicy aromas are comprised by notes of violet, rose petal, lilac, Asian-style tea and sandalwood. The gorgeously textured, even satiny, flavors glide across that palate while displaying an almost pungent minerality that also suffuses the wonderfully persistent if moderately austere finish. This is certainly bigger and more powerful than it usually is but it's remarkably promising, not to mention very classy.
